Nothing tests the fragility of family bonds quite like money and legacy. When a patriarch or matriarch passes away—or falls ill—the battle over the family estate, business, or sentimental heirlooms strips away polite facades, revealing deep-seated greed and resentment. The Forced Reunion

Family drama storylines and complex family relationships have long been a staple of television programming, captivating audiences with their relatable characters, intense conflicts, and emotional story arcs. From the dysfunctional families of The Sopranos and Breaking Bad to the intricate relationships of This Is Us and The Crown , family dramas have become a beloved genre, offering a unique blend of entertainment and social commentary. The perspective character. The spouse who sits at the Thanksgiving dinner watching the passive-aggressive volleys. The Outsider is crucial because they ask the questions the blood relatives refuse to ask: "Why do you let her talk to you like that?" or "Is this really normal?"
